The vertices of a triangle are p(3,7) Q(7,-6) R(-8,7). Name the vertices of the image reflected across the x axis
pantera1 [17]

Answer:

<em>P'(3,-7) Q'(7,6) R'(-8,-7).</em>

Step-by-step explanation:

<u>Reflection across the x-axis</u>

Given a point P(x,y), its reflection across the x-axis will map to point P'(x,-y), i.e., the y-coordinate gets inverted.

We are given the vertices of a triangle P(3,7) Q(7,-6) R(-8,7). The vertices of the image reflected across the x-axis are:

P'(3,-7) Q'(7,6) R'(-8,-7).

The new triangle has vertices P'Q'R'.

Describe the transformation in the figure below
Keith_Richards [23]

Answer:

A) Reflection.

Step-by-step explanation:

From the figure shown, we can see that the blue triangle is flipped about the x-axis to form the red triangle.

When an object is flipped about a line, then this transformation is called reflection about that line.

Thus, we can say that reflection is taking place in the figure shown in which the x-axis is acting like a mirror. The blue triangle is the pre-image and the red triangle is the image after reflection.

The reflection about x-axis is given by:

Pre-image(x,y)\rightarrow Image(x,-y)

We can check the co-ordinates of the triangles and confirm the the transformation occurring

Points of pre-image triangle:

(0,2),(4,5),(6,2)

Points of image triangle

(0,-2),(4,-5),(6,-2)

Thus, the transformation is reflection.
